Abstract
-
This research is an attempt to develop intergenerational research in educational achievement by refining the "Wisconsin Model of Socioeconomic Achievement." The data source was the 1972 wave of the "Panel Study of Income Dynamics" collected by the Survey Research Center of the University of Mi.
